Focussing on micro- and nanoelectronics design and technology, this book provides thorough analysis and demonstration, starting from semiconductor devices to VLSI fabrication, designing (analog and digital), on-chip interconnect modeling culminating with emerging non-silicon/ nano devices. It gives detailed description of both theoretical as well as industry standard HSPICE, Verilog, Cadence simulation based real-time modeling approach with focus on fabrication of bulk and nano-devices. Each chapter of this proposed title starts with a brief introduction of the presented topic and ends with a summary indicating the futuristic aspect including practice questions. Aimed at researchers and senior undergraduate/graduate students in electrical and electronics engineering, microelectronics, nanoelectronics and nanotechnology, this book:

  • Provides broad and comprehensive coverage from Microelectronics to Nanoelectronics including design in analog and digital electronics.
  • Includes HDL, and VLSI design going into the nanoelectronics arena.
  • Discusses devices, circuit analysis, design methodology, and real-time simulation based on industry standard HSPICE tool.
  • Explores emerging devices such as FinFETs, Tunnel FETs (TFETs) and CNTFETs including their circuit co-designing.
  • Covers real time illustration using industry standard Verilog, Cadence and Synopsys simulations.
